Are they 7-F's & 8-R's? I found them on http://www.hks-power.co.jp/ but it doesn't tell me anything, even after translating. It doesn't say the spring rate or what they've done to make them a drift version. If it's just stiffer rear springs then they can be rotated to the front. Allthough the current picture shows linear springs with helper springs under them and the set I have has progressive springs.

The springs are 7kg-F/6kg-R and the upper mounts have pillowballs. My set have a spacer in the fronts and the new ones in the pic above have helper springs. By the extra coller on the above pic it looks like the body may be lowered/raised seperately allowing full stroke.
